What is a fraction?
Back
A fraction represents a part of a whole and is written as 'a/b', where 'a' is the numerator (part) and 'b' is the denominator (whole).

What is a decimal?
Back
A decimal is a way of expressing fractions in a base 10 system, using a point to separate the whole number from the fractional part.

What is the simplest form of a fraction?
Back
The simplest form of a fraction is when the numerator and denominator have no common factors other than 1.

What is a common denominator?
Back
A common denominator is a shared multiple of the denominators of two or more fractions, used to add or subtract them.

How do you add fractions with different denominators?
Back
To add fractions with different denominators, first find a common denominator, convert the fractions, and then add the numerators.
